Head of Ukraine’s Defence Ministry Intelligence Directorate paid a visit to this country, Bulgaria’s Defence Ministry says

Kyrylo Budanov (L) with Todor Tagarev
Photo: BGNES

The Bulgarian Ministry of Defence has announced that the Chief of the Main Intelligence Directorate at the Ukrainian Defense Ministry Kyrylo Budanov paid an official visit to Bulgaria at the head of a delegation.

During the visit, General Budanov met with Bulgaria’s Minister of Defence Todor Tagarev, as well as with Military Intelligence Service Director Brigadier General Venelin Venev. During their meetings, the sides discussed regional and international security, the prospects of future developments and other issues.

The Bulgarian Ministry of Defence also points out that the Bulgarian side raised the issue of the “Peacekeeper” website (Myrotvorets), and that it was cleared up, though no details are provided.
